Since its opening in 2008, East Restaurant has been spreading the knowledge of traditional Chinese culture to Wells residents and tourists. Quality is definitely of importance at East Restaurant in Maine. The 6,500 square foot restaurant seats up to 200 people and specializes in dine-in and take-out service.
Because East Restaurant serves both dine-in and take-out customers, it attracts both business people with just a small amount of time on their hands and people looking for a casual, leisurely dinner. According to owner Mr. Li, take-out orders are filled in less than ten minutes to save customers as much time as possible; and the service is always efficient and friendly for the customers looking to dine in. Either way, no matter where you eat it, the food at East Restaurant is delicious. The restaurant not only promises to fill orders in ten minutes—they’ll even deliver to customers who live up to a forty-minute drive away.
The two most popular dishes on the menu are Walnut Shrimp and General Tso’s Chicken. But no matter what customers order, they can be sure they are being served food that is always fresh and healthy. “We update or dishes daily, and customers can recognize how fresh our food is,” says Li.
With more than a decade’s worth of managerial experience, Li knows that to manage a restaurant well, customers need to be treated perfectly and the staff should always be respected. Li has a strong sense of social responsibility. He often donates money and has free meals for senior citizens.
